At the time of Malachi, God’s people had become spiritually dull. Their discernment was blunted and they had declined in spiritual health so much that they were not even aware of it. They thought their restoration meant that, in a few days, months or years, the Messiah would come, and the Messianic age too with all its honey and milk and delights. All their pain would be gone. But the work of restoration was a slow business and they found evil still within and without. This prophecy encourages us not to lose heart, and, however long the period of restoration, to carry on.
